This role will ensure the effective and efficient administration of all income due, working closely with key stakeholders to ensure debts are minimised and that income is allocated timely and accurately.
Assist in the preparation of month end accounts to deadlines. The main focus of the role is in ensuring costs are input and are coded correctly to enable management and customer accounts to be produced by required deadlines.
The role also involves working on balance sheet reconciliations and liaising with other departments to obtain information.
Key Responsibilities:
* Representing the company in a professional and competent manner at all times and develop strong working relationships with colleagues and clients.
* Production of sales reports and sales ledger reconciliations
* Sales ledger receipts postings (Online, Bacs and Cash)
* Raising sales invoices and credit notes
* Reconciliation of ledger and bank statements
* Liaise with customers where necessary to ensure correct receipt allocations
* Process employee expenses.
* Prepare all Debtor information for Group Auditors and ensure no unresolved audit concerns
* Vehicle administration including parking, tolls and tags.
* Company Mastercard reconciliations and postings.
* Provide support to the assistant management accountant, management accountant and senior management accountant to ensure department deadlines and targets are met
* Responsible for coding and posting journals, Posting and reconciling accruals & prepayments
* Liaising with other departments to gather information for month end journals
